Understanding Net Metering: A Basic Guide
Net metering is a fantastic way to understand the benefits of solar roofing in Appleton, Wisconsin. It’s a simple concept that allows homeowners with solar roof tiles or photovoltaic (PV) panels to generate their own electricity and potentially reduce their energy costs significantly. The basic idea is that any excess electricity produced by your PV panels during the day can be fed back into the power grid, and in return, you receive credits for the electricity you’ve contributed.
This system is particularly advantageous for those who have high energy demands or want to maximize their investment in solar roofing. For instance, if your solar roof generates more electricity than your household needs during daylight hours, these extra credits can be saved up and applied to future bills, effectively reducing your overall energy costs. How Photovoltaic Roof Panels Work in Conjunction with Net Metering
In the realm of sustainable energy solutions, photovoltaic (PV) roof panels and net metering form a powerful duo. These advanced solar roofing systems in Appleton, Wisconsin, are designed to harness the power of the sun, converting it into clean, renewable electricity for your home or business. Each panel is composed of solar cells that absorb sunlight, initiating a complex process where photons stimulate electrons, generating direct current (DC) electricity. This DC power is then transformed into alternating current (AC) through an inverter, making it compatible with standard electrical grids and appliances.
Net metering plays a crucial role in the efficiency and affordability of this setup. By connecting to the local grid, any excess electricity produced by your PV roof panels can be fed back into the network. This surplus energy reduces your overall power consumption costs, as you’re essentially offsetting your expenses with the clean energy you generate. Advantages and Disadvantages of Solar Roof Tiles in Net Metering Systems
Solar roof tiles offer a unique and increasingly popular approach to renewable energy for homeowners in Appleton, Wisconsin, and beyond. When integrated with net metering systems, these photovoltaic (PV) roof panels provide several advantages. One of the key benefits is that they enable excess energy generated by the solar tiles to be fed back into the power grid, earning the homeowner credits or even cash through net metering programs. This can significantly reduce electricity bills over time, making solar roofing a cost-effective investment for Appleton residents looking to go green.
However, there are also some potential drawbacks. The initial installation cost of solar roof tiles can be higher compared to traditional roofing materials, which may deter some homeowners. Additionally, the efficiency of solar panels is influenced by factors like shading and weather conditions, meaning optimal energy production requires careful placement and maintenance.
